Job Summary
The Lead Commercial HVAC Technician/Installer is responsible for overseeing the installation, maintenance, and/or repairs of he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) systems in commercial buildings. This role involves leading a team of technicians, ensuring high-quality work, compliance with safety standards, and excellent customer service. The Lead Technician/Installer will diagnose complex HVAC issues, manage projects, and coordinate with clients and other contractors to ensure efficient system performance. This role will include installation and/or service of commercial HVAC systems.
Key Responsibilities
• Installation and Maintenance: Oversee and perform the installation, repair, and maintenance of commercial HVAC systems: roof top units, split systems, air handlers, and air distribution.
• Team Leadership: Supervise and mentor a team of HVAC technicians, assigning tasks, providing technical guidance, and ensuring adherence to project timelines and quality standards.
• System Diagnostics: Troubleshoot and diagnose complex HVAC system issues using advanced tools and techniques, ensuring optimal system performance and energy efficiency.
• Customer Interaction: Communicate with clients to understand their needs, provide technical recommendations, and ensure satisfaction with completed work.
• Safety and Compliance: Ensure all work complies with local building codes, safety regulations, and industry standards, including proper handling of refrigerants and adherence to EPA guidelines.
• Documentation: Maintain accurate records of work performed, including service reports, parts used, and time spent on projects.
• Training and Development: Train junior technicians on best practices, safety protocols, and advanced HVAC techniques.
Qualifications
• Education: High school diploma or equivalent; completion of an HVAC apprenticeship or vocational training program preferred.
• Experience: Minimum of 3-5 years of experience as a commercial HVAC technician, with at least 2 years in a leadership role.
• Certifications: EPA Section 608 Certification (Universal) required; additional certifications such as NATE, HVAC Excellence, or manufacturer-specific credentials preferred.
• Technical Skills: Proficiency in reading blueprints, wiring diagrams, and technical manuals; expertise in troubleshooting and repairing complex HVAC systems.
• Leadership Skills: Strong ability to lead, motivate, and manage a team, with excellent communication and problem-solving skills.
• Physical Requirements: Ability to lift heavy equipment, work in confined spaces, and perform tasks at heights or in varying weather conditions.
• Licensing: Valid driver’s license; state-specific HVAC contractor license may be required.
